Bestsellers

View as
- 36 %
MetaRun
Men
Available
Size
159.00€ Regular Price 249.95€
- 5 %
Switch FWD
Men
Available
Size
132.99€ Regular Price 140.00€
- 16 %
MetaRide
Men
Available
Size
209.99€ Regular Price 249.95€
View as